Train Hits A Collapsed Bridge. Seven Dead

EuroCity Krakow-Prague train derailed today as it crashed into a bridge construction that collapsed on the tracks just seconds before the train was passing through the bridge construction site. So far seven casualties are confirmed

Here is what happened: a construction company was moving the assembled bridge piece construction above the tracks, using some kind of cranes that suddenly stopped functioning properly and the construction slipped onto the tracks FIVE SECONDS before the train ran into it.

Many of the passengers were travelling to Iron Maiden concert in Prague.

USA Today: Visiting Moravia Won’t Kill Your Budget

The wine region of the South Moravian District is worth visiting and even USA Today recommends it, the Brnensky denik daily writes today. Biking through the wine region and tasting wine samples during the trip, visiting wine cellars or historical towns and villages along the way is affordable and a nice experience, the daily goes on saying…

People and businesses involved in tourism in this region should be thankful for any article of this kind. It is a well-known fact that most tourists who come to the region stay for one or two days, many of them come on what we call a one-day-hop from Vienna (two-hour drive).
